Had my midwife appt today and baby is fully engaged and ready to go :). Midwife talked about a stretch and sweep and said if i wanted one i could, she said its quite uncomfortable but could help bring on labor which is great for me with my grandad situation.

She told me to go away and think about it and if i want one to go back to her tomorrow or thursday, i know i definately want one because i want to try everything for my grandad to be able to see his great grandchild, so im going back tomorrow morning.

Anyone had one? What was your experience? Did it work? Was it painful?

x
 
I had it with my last son.
Mine didn't work though so very soon after(hours) they hooked me up to a syntocin drip to speed it up.
That did the trick almost right away and the contractions came fast and hard.

The sweep was bit uncomfy but not unbearable or anything.

Hi hun, i had mine at 38 weeks exactly and, im still here (sorry)

I think when they do it early, its a little more uncomfortable as you arent as soft or as dialated

However its not too different from having a smear done, as in the position your in etc, its uncomfortable but over in seconds. I was a little sore for an hour after, kinda like when youve hada really long :sex: session :D Without the good bit
